IP白名单是一种网络安全机制,用于限制只有特定IP地址或IP地址范围可以访问某个网络资源或服务。在Linux系统中,可以通过配置防火墙规则来实现IP白名单。
在Linux系统中,IP白名单通常通过防火墙工具(如iptables
或firewalld
)来配置和管理。以下是查看IP白名单的方法:
iptables
查看sudo iptables -L -v -n
这个命令会列出所有的iptables规则,包括允许和拒绝的规则。你可以通过查看这些规则来确定哪些IP地址被允许访问。
firewalld
查看sudo firewall-cmd --list-all
这个命令会列出firewalld的所有配置,包括区域、服务和允许的IP地址。
原因:
解决方法:
sudo
命令提升权限。原因:
解决方法:
iptables -F
或firewall-cmd --flush-all
清除所有规则,然后重新配置。以下是一个使用iptables
添加IP白名单的示例:
sudo iptables -A INPUT -s 192.168.1.1 -j ACCEPT
sudo iptables -A INPUT -s 192.168.1.2 -j ACCEPT
sudo iptables -A INPUT -j DROP
这个命令会允许IP地址为192.168.1.1
和192.168.1.2
的访问,并拒绝其他所有IP地址的访问。
希望这些信息对你有所帮助!
领取专属 10元无门槛券
手把手带您无忧上云